What is the Hawaii Minor Driver Affidavit?
The Hawaii Minor Driver Affidavit serves as a crucial legal document in the minor's process of obtaining a driver's license. This affidavit defines the responsibilities that parents or guardians agree to assume for their minor drivers, ensuring accountability and safety.
It plays an essential role in the driving process by allowing parents or guardians to assume liability for their child's driving actions. Additionally, the affidavit includes a section that outlines the notary certification requirements, confirming that the document is validated properly.
Purpose and Benefits of the Hawaii Minor Driver Affidavit
Obtaining a driver's license in Hawaii requires specific legal prerequisites that the Hawaii Minor Driver Affidavit helps address. This affidavit safeguards the interests of parents or guardians, ensuring that they are legally recognized as responsible for the minor’s driving.
One of the primary benefits of utilizing this affidavit is the expedience it offers in securing a driver’s license for minors. Without the affidavit, parents or guardians may encounter delays or complications in the licensing process.
Who Needs the Hawaii Minor Driver Affidavit?
The Hawaii Minor Driver Affidavit must be completed and signed by parents, guardians, or legal representatives. These individuals are responsible for confirming their willingness to take on liability for the minor's driving.
In various circumstances, such as when a minor applies for their driver’s license, submission of this affidavit becomes mandatory. Failing to provide it could result in the rejection of the minor’s application for a license, impacting their ability to drive legally.

Who is eligible to sign the Hawaii Minor Driver Affidavit?
Eligibility to sign this affidavit includes parents, legal guardians, or anyone with legal custody of the minor. All parties are required to be present for notarization.
What documents are required to complete the Hawaii Minor Driver Affidavit?
You will typically need identification to verify your identity, proof of relationship to the minor, and any documentation that may be required by the DMV.
Is notarization required for the Hawaii Minor Driver Affidavit?
Yes, notarization is required to validate the affidavit. Ensure all signatures are notarized properly to meet legal requirements for submission.
What should I do if I make a mistake on the affidavit?
If you make a mistake, it is best to correct it before notarization. You may need to fill out a new form if significant changes are needed.
